Output d81be29e88681861f2123e2b1535a0bba00d9c1d28aa3549068d8df4ee14654e:1

value
1990000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66f27d03e678d78fc692a1a6932e64eee324404e OP_EQUALVERIFY OP_CHECKSIG
address
1APLQxDVtNkeHnyUPtWNWSXscSsi6xdKQt
transaction
d81be29e88681861f2123e2b1535a0bba00d9c1d28aa3549068d8df4ee14654e
spent
true